Book Synopsis Inverse Sturm-Liouville Problems and Their Applications by : G. Freiling

Book excerpt: This book presents the main results and methods on inverse spectral problems for Sturm-Liouville differential operators and their applications. Inverse problems of spectral analysis consist in recovering operators from their spectral characteristics. Such problems often appear in mathematics, mechanics, physics, electronics, geophysics, meteorology and other branches of natural sciences. Inverse problems also play an important role in solving non-linear evolution equations in mathematical physics. Interest in this subject has been increasing permanently because of the appearance of new important applications, resulting in intensive study of inverse problem theory all over the world.
